About Adapt Programs LLC
Adapt Programs LLC in Alvin, Texas offers outpatient and intensive outpatient addiction treatment for adolescents, young adults, women, and other underserved populations in Brazoria County. CARF-accredited and equipped to work with Medicaid, private insurance, and sliding-scale payment, the center brings structured substance abuse treatment to those building lasting recovery without stepping away from daily life.
Adapt Programs LLC is a CARF-accredited substance use treatment center located at 23869 West State Highway 6 in Alvin, Texas, serving the Brazoria County region. The facility operates Monday through Friday from 9 a.m. to 8 p.m., making it accessible for people who need to balance treatment with work, school, or family responsibilities while committing to long-term recovery. For anyone evaluating outpatient addiction treatment in the greater Houston area's southern suburbs, Adapt Programs offers a structured, community-grounded option.
The center provides two distinct levels of outpatient care: a standard Outpatient Program and an Intensive Outpatient Program (IOP). The IOP format is built for people who need more clinical contact than traditional outpatient allows — ideal for those stepping down from a higher level of care or those whose recovery needs demand a stronger weekly treatment structure without a residential stay. Together, these two tracks give clients and families the flexibility to find the right level of intensity for their stage in recovery.
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) anchors the clinical approach at Adapt Programs. CBT is a well-established method that helps people identify and shift the thought patterns that fuel substance use, making it particularly well-suited for outpatient settings where clients are applying skills in real-world environments between sessions. This therapeutic framework supports the kind of durable, practical skill-building that long-term recovery depends on.
Adapt Programs serves a notably broad range of populations, including adolescents, young adults ages 18 to 25, women, pregnant women, and individuals seeking HIV/AIDS support — a combination that reflects a genuine commitment to reaching people who are often underserved in traditional addiction treatment settings. The center accepts Medicaid, state insurance, private insurance, self-pay, sliding scale fees, and financial assistance, removing financial barriers that often stand between people and the recovery care they need.
